Output 24950267cf8f6e34195d5e8378840c9c76c9eac966547d9bb2729f15afc3fa50:1

value
5890000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18b95fa9107589ee40ae0284bec952134513086f OP_EQUAL
address
9tgzwyviwoXSaDvaUCAjJJYqr4s7mCzYBp
transaction
24950267cf8f6e34195d5e8378840c9c76c9eac966547d9bb2729f15afc3fa50